Country: Russia | Born: 18 September 1998 (25 years)
Russian judoka Murad Chopanov took bronze at the Grand Slam in Tashkent in 2024. He captured a bronze medal at the 2018 Junior World Championships in the Bahamas. He won the European Cup U21 St Petersburg in 2018. He clinched the gold medal at the European Cup in Orenburg in 2019. He became European U23 Champion in 2019 in Izhevsk. He bagged a bronze medal at the Grand Slam in Antalya in 2021. He bagged a gold medal at the Grand Slam in Kazan in 2021. He secures a silver medals at the Grand Prix in Dushanbe in 2023.
